Social bond of the year - supranational: Council of Europe Development Bank

This €1 billion ($1.1 billion) seven-year social inclusion bond, issued by Council of Europe Development Bank (CEB) in April 2022, was the first social bond to target the response to the Ukraine refugee crisis in the aftermath of the Russian invasion of Ukraine.

The proceeds of the bond will be used to finance a portfolio of social loans to CEB member countries to support the longer-term needs of Ukrainian refugees and their host communities, in the four key sectors that will help refugees integrate into their host communities.

These were: housing for low-income families, health and social care, education and vocational training, and support for micro, small and medium-sized enterprises.

Deal highlights:

Issuer: Council of Europe Development Bank
Size: €1 billion ($1.1 billion)
Maturity: 13 April 2029
Coupon: 1%
Use of Proceeds: To finance a portfolio of social loans to CEB member countries to support the longer-term needs of refugees and their host communities.
External review: Sustainalytics
Credit rating: Aa1/AAA/AA+ (stable/stable/positive) at the time of issuance, Moody's upgraded to Aaa (stable) on 10 March 2023
